> Nicolas had sent me one patch which you've also included here but it's not in
> the pull request ("enable ISI and ov2640 support"). That caused a conflict
> here, so to avoid having the patch in the tree twice I instead also directly
> applied your patches from this branch instead of merging.
>
> Sorry about that, it started due to Nicolas sending the discrete patch to us.
> So it seems like we'll apply at91 defconfig updates directly this release, in
> case there are any more. No big deal I hope. :)
>
That's not a big deal and there will most probably be all for that cycle
anyway.
However, I'm wondering how I should have done. From the PR, if you get
eff7f41572a645bf14a96a6f844be4f1c88cd9dd..tags/at91-ab-defconfig2, it
correctly excludes "enable ISI and ov2640 support" so I was thinking it
was fine.
Be cause the first patch was taken as a patch, should I have prepared a
branch without it?
